Flood Relief Colombo

In May 2016, Sri Lanka was struck by severe flooding which resulted in the displacement of many people. Colombo Hub initiated a system with five phases to assist the persons affected:


  • Phase one was the Rescue and Response phase where Shapers helped coordinate the relief effort, collected funds and deployed vehicles to help with donations.

  • Phase two was to deploy immediate aid.

  • Phase three was helping to clean houses and send personal care packs.

  • Phase four was long-term rehabilitation.

  • Phase five was working with Environmental Scientist and Disaster Resilience expert Shayani Weerasinghe to look back on lessons learned in disaster relief.


The goals of the project were:


  • Providing emergency relief to persons affected by natural disasters.

  • Improving disaster relief skills of Hub members.
